Ver Mensaje Individual
  #5 (permalink)  
Antiguo 09/09/2009, 04:50
jc3000
 
Fecha de Ingreso: junio-2007
Mensajes: 891
Antigüedad: 17 años, 5 meses
Puntos: 43
Respuesta: Control de versiones con PL/SQL developer

No, son cosas distintas,una cosa es el repositorio y otra lo que tu hagas en la BBDD.
El tema es este : Tu necesitas modificar un fuente ( P.E. un procedure. : procedure_grabar.sql ). Lo que haces es irte al CVS, bloqueas el fuente ( Lock ) y te lo llevas a un directorio en tu disco, desde un editor de pl-sql conectado a la BBDD de desarrollo lo abres, modificas, compilas etc etc etc etc y cuando lo tienes OK, lo grabas en disco ( recuerda : procedure_grabar.sql ) y ese fuente lo subes al repositorio con tus cambios y lo liberas ( Unlock ). SI durante ese tiempo tu compañero lo quiere modificar, tendrá que esperarse a que tu acabes. Así trabajamos aquí y esa es la forma en que yo recomiendo que se trabaje. Hay otra manera de trabajar con el subversion que permite que un fuente lo modifiquen varias personas de manera simultanea, luego al momento de subirlo al repositorio, éste te avisa y hace un " merge " con tus cambios y los de tu compañero. Ésta segunda opcion no la recomiendo, pero cada maestrillo tiene su librillo.

Y vuelvo a repetir. Nadie impide que tu compañero se pase por el forro estas cosas y modifique en la BBDD un fuente que tienes bloqueado y te haga la puñeta........